example Q1 A researcher wished to examine group differences in height (recorded in cm) for athletes from five
different sports: basketball, football, rugby, hockey and baseball. The sample consisted of 80 individuals, with
16 athletes in each group. The researcher analysed the data using a oneway between-groups ANOVA.
(i) What are the independent and dependent variables? How many levels does the independent variable have?
(ii) Explain in full why the test chosen by the researcher to analyse the data is appropriate.
(iii) Complete the five missing entries (indicated with a question mark) in the ANOVA table below. Use two
decimal places for MS (mean square) and F.
(iv) What do the ANOVA results indicate with respect to the Type of Sport IV?
After ANOVA, the researcher performed follow-up exploratory t-tests comparing each sporting group with every
other sporting group with height as a DV. The table of means for each group and the results of each t-test are
given in Output 1.
(v) What was the purpose of the follow-up tests?
(vi) The researcher compared the p-values from each t-test against a significance threshold of .005 in order to
determine which t-tests were significant. Can you explain why they used this significance criterion and how
they might have arrived at such a figure?
